> On Mon, 2025-12-22 at 19:25 +0800, Kevin Tung wrote:
> > The new hardware design adds two additional E1.S devices behind an
> > I2C mux at address 0x73 on bus 10. Add support for this mux in the
> > DTS device tree.
>
> Out of curiosity, you're monitoring them with the NVMe-MI basic
> management command and not NVMe-MI over MCTP, or is there something
> else going on which motivates describing empty mux legs?
>
> Andrew

Hi Andrew,

We’re monitoring them using the NVMe-MI basic management commands
directly, which is why the empty mux legs are described.
